74cdca722e74a5af9ab386b73cff9612703dd61ffc3f733939fabcd7e4636376

1360975 (323788 blocks ago)

⏴ Block 1360974 (5c9b4c8d...e68) | Block 1360976 ⏵ | Latest block ⏭

Metadata

19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details